Is it just me or is invisigal taking a bullet for Robert so forgettable for some people?

A lot of people are focused on how blazer saved Robert in the bar from shroud. They use this scene to show that blazer is better and invisigal could never. They’re acting like invisigal does 0 hero deeds and fucks up the most out of everyone.

First I want to say I have nothing against blazer. I found it pretty cool that she saved Robert from shroud. Along with everything else she has done for Robert and even helped him get back on his feet.

But this doesn’t make invisigal any worse. She has also done a lot for Robert as well. Sacrificing her life for him, twice. Outsmarting shroud and his team. Shes the reason why Robert got the Astro pulse back. We would have never had a final battle with the mech suit if it wasn’t for her.

It’s so easy for someone to downplay another when they’re at their worst or when they see someone else at their best.

Both girls are amazing in their own ways. They both did the best they could for what they are capable of.
